Description
This dataset includes data that are used to characterise a low-loss, fibre integrated cell. That is a segment of hollow core fibre connected to single mode fibre on both ends by means of a low-loss, graded index fibre interconnection. We have included data that shows loss spectra for this device, as well as characterising the loss due to coupling into higher order modes of the fibre by means of allowing the fibre to droop under its own weight, and a spatially and spectrally resolved ("S-squared") measurement of the hollow core fibre mode. Finally, we provide data that show it is possible to optimise transmission using this drooping of the fibre.
